SENATE RESOLUTION SUPPORTING "PERIOD POVERTY AWARENESS WEEK" ON MAY 11-17, 2026, IN THE STATE OF RHODE ISLAND
This Senate resolution officially designates May 11-17, 2026, as "Period Poverty Awareness Week" in Rhode Island to highlight the challenges faced by individuals who cannot afford menstrual products. The bill acknowledges that despite existing tax exemptions on period supplies, many women and girls, particularly those living in poverty, still struggle to access these essential items. It directs the Secretary of State to send copies of the resolution to local organizations like Amenity Aid and the Rhode Island Foundation to support ongoing efforts to raise awareness and advocate for expanded assistance programs.
